Abstract

The utility model discloses a lifting device. The lifting device comprises a main body with an adjustable length, wherein the main body is provided with a first lifting hole (12a) and second lifting holes (23a); the first lifting hole is positioned in the middle part of the main body; and the second lifting holes are positioned at two ends of the main body and are symmetrically formed relative to the first lifting hole. The utility model also provides a lifting device. The lifting device comprises a main frame (10) and side frames (20) which are connected to two sides of the main frame respectively, wherein the lengths/length of the main frame and/or the side frames are/is adjustable; the middle part of the main frame is provided with a first lifting hole (12a); each side frame is provided with two second lifting holes (23a); and the two second lifting holes are positioned at two ends of each side frame and are symmetrically formed relative to the middle part of each side frame. The utility model also provides a crane comprising the lifting devices. By the scheme, the lengths and/or widths of the lifting devices are adjustable, so that the distance between the second lifting holes can be changed so as to lift heavy objects with different sizes.

Background technology
Suspender is the device of hoisting heavy in the elevator machinery, and the most frequently used suspender is a suspension hook in the elevator machinery, but because the variety of weight shape, the suspender of the weight that is specifically designed to certain shape often need be installed on suspension hook when lifting.Therefore, when lifting by crane the weight of other shapes (being that length, width change), need the special suspender of other matched shape is dismantled and on suspension hook, installed to above-mentioned special suspender.Owing to need the special suspender of frequent change, waste time and energy, cause lifting operation efficient lower.
